Skip to content

disable building of documentation for Waylandpp#23968

Merged
boegel merged 2 commits intoeasybuilders:developfrom
TopRichard:Waylandpp-1.0.0-build-dependencies
Sep 23, 2025
Merged

disable building of documentation for Waylandpp#23968
boegel merged 2 commits intoeasybuilders:developfrom
TopRichard:Waylandpp-1.0.0-build-dependencies

Conversation

@TopRichard
Copy link
Copy Markdown
Contributor

No description provided.

@Thyre Thyre added 2021b issues & PRs related to 2021b 2023a 2022a labels Sep 23, 2025
Micket
Micket previously requested changes Sep 23, 2025
Copy link
Copy Markdown
Contributor

@Micket Micket left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Can we please instead just disable the docs, as these are useless (noone on a cluster will ever look up docs for Waylandpp, nor would they ever find these html pages if they did need it, and html pages over what is often a ssh session aren't a good way of viewing the docs anyway).

configopts = '-DBUILD_DOCUMENTATION=OFF '

@bedroge bedroge changed the title add missing build-deps for Waylandpp don't build the Waylandpp documentation Sep 23, 2025
@bedroge
Copy link
Copy Markdown
Contributor

bedroge commented Sep 23, 2025

@boegelbot please test @ jsc-zen3

@boegelbot
Copy link
Copy Markdown
Collaborator

@bedroge: Request for testing this PR well received on jsczen3l1.int.jsc-zen3.fz-juelich.de

PR test command 'if [[ develop != 'develop' ]]; then EB_BRANCH=develop ./easybuild_develop.sh 2> /dev/null 1>&2; EB_PREFIX=/home/boegelbot/easybuild/develop source init_env_easybuild_develop.sh; fi; EB_PR=23968 EB_ARGS= EB_CONTAINER= EB_REPO=easybuild-easyconfigs EB_BRANCH=develop /opt/software/slurm/bin/sbatch --job-name test_PR_23968 --ntasks=8 ~/boegelbot/eb_from_pr_upload_jsc-zen3.sh' executed!

  • exit code: 0
  • output:
Submitted batch job 8039

Test results coming soon (I hope)...

Details

- notification for comment with ID 3324156573 processed

Message to humans: this is just bookkeeping information for me,
it is of no use to you (unless you think I have a bug, which I don't).

@boegelbot
Copy link
Copy Markdown
Collaborator

Test report by @boegelbot
FAILED
Build succeeded for 2 out of 3 (3 easyconfigs in total)
jsczen3c1.int.jsc-zen3.fz-juelich.de - Linux Rocky Linux 9.6, x86_64, AMD EPYC-Milan Processor (zen3), Python 3.9.21
See https://gist.github.com/boegelbot/dc89d8c9edf2b33b98ef50f5ee6140b8 for a full test report.

@boegel
Copy link
Copy Markdown
Member

boegel commented Sep 23, 2025

I've reinstated the LLVM/12.0.1-GCCcore-11.2.0 module that went missing, trying again...

@boegel boegel added this to the next release (5.1.2) milestone Sep 23, 2025
Copy link
Copy Markdown
Member

@boegel boegel left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lgtm

@boegel boegel changed the title don't build the Waylandpp documentation disable building of documentation for Waylandpp Sep 23, 2025
@boegel
Copy link
Copy Markdown
Member

boegel commented Sep 23, 2025

@boegelbot please test @ jsc-zen3

@boegelbot
Copy link
Copy Markdown
Collaborator

@boegel: Request for testing this PR well received on jsczen3l1.int.jsc-zen3.fz-juelich.de

PR test command 'if [[ develop != 'develop' ]]; then EB_BRANCH=develop ./easybuild_develop.sh 2> /dev/null 1>&2; EB_PREFIX=/home/boegelbot/easybuild/develop source init_env_easybuild_develop.sh; fi; EB_PR=23968 EB_ARGS= EB_CONTAINER= EB_REPO=easybuild-easyconfigs EB_BRANCH=develop /opt/software/slurm/bin/sbatch --job-name test_PR_23968 --ntasks=8 ~/boegelbot/eb_from_pr_upload_jsc-zen3.sh' executed!

  • exit code: 0
  • output:
Submitted batch job 8046

Test results coming soon (I hope)...

Details

- notification for comment with ID 3325302276 processed

Message to humans: this is just bookkeeping information for me,
it is of no use to you (unless you think I have a bug, which I don't).

@boegelbot
Copy link
Copy Markdown
Collaborator

Test report by @boegelbot
SUCCESS
Build succeeded for 3 out of 3 (3 easyconfigs in total)
jsczen3c1.int.jsc-zen3.fz-juelich.de - Linux Rocky Linux 9.6, x86_64, AMD EPYC-Milan Processor (zen3), Python 3.9.21
See https://gist.github.com/boegelbot/83a2e7a47c905797b2c03b9c1522ed17 for a full test report.

@boegel boegel dismissed Micket’s stale review September 23, 2025 20:50

requested change made

@boegel
Copy link
Copy Markdown
Member

boegel commented Sep 23, 2025

Going in, thanks @TopRichard!

@boegel boegel merged commit 3e33716 into easybuilders:develop Sep 23, 2025
8 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

2021b issues & PRs related to 2021b 2022a 2023a change

Projects

None yet

Development

Successfully merging this pull request may close these issues.

6 participants